Résumé
According to the World Health Organization (WHO), leishmaniasis is a zoonotic/anthroponotic parasitic disease endemic in 99 countries. It is estimated that approximately 12 million people are infected with Leishmania spp. and 350 million people live at risk. Every year, two million new cases are added to these figures. One and a half million cases of zoonotic/anthroponotic cutaneous leishmaniasis and 500 000 cases of visceral leishmaniasis are reported annually. One person is estimated to to be infected with cutaneous leishmaniasis in every 20 seconds and visceral leishmaniasis causes 60 000 deaths. In this report, two pediatric cases diagnosed with visceral leishmaniasis were presented. In the study, bone marrow aspirations were performed to determine the etiology of the disease in an eight-month-old male patient with fever and hepatosplenomegaly who had been followed up in Manisa Celal Bayar University, Department of Pediatrics, Division of Pediatric Hematology with the diagnosis of severe glucose-6-phosphate dehydrogenase (G-6PD) deficiency since the neonatal period and in a nine-month-old female patient who had had a high fever and bicytopenia for two weeks. Bone marrow aspirations were cultured in NNN medium and their smears were stained and examined with Giemsa. rk-39 and Leishmania IFAT tests were performed by using patients' sera. Quantitative reverse transcriptase polymerase chain reaction (RT-qPCR) analysis was also performed for Leishmania spp. Leishmania spp. amastigotes were observed in Giemsa-stained smear preparations, Leishmania spp. promastigotes were grown in NNN medium, rk39 rapid diagnostic kit was weakly positive, Leishmania IFAT was positive at a titer of 1/1024 and Leishmania tropica was identified as the causative agent by RT-qPCR analysis for both cases. These two cases suggested that fatal cases of visceral leishmaniasis may increase with the spread of visceralized isolates of L.tropica, the most common causative agent of cutaneous leishmaniasis in Türkiye, and this issue may create a significant public health problem.
